NOTES:
1 +VIN = 28V, IOUT = 4.0A, TA=TC=25°C unless otherwise specified.
2 Guaranteed by design but not tested. Typical parameters are representative of actual device performance but are for reference only.
3 Industrial grade and "E" suffix devices shall be tested to subgroups 1 and 4 unless otherwise specified.
4 Military grade devices ("H" suffix) shall be 100% tested to subgroups 1, 2, 3 and 4.
5 Subgroups 5 and 6 testing available upon request.
6 Subgroup 1, 4 TA=TC=+25°C
2, 5 TA=TC=+125°C
3, 6 TA=TC= -55°C
7 Device has internal shutdown feature that pulses the output with a low duty cycle during faults.
